Example 1: After a new sales training is given to employees the average sale goes up to $150 (a sample of 25 employees was examined) with a standard deviation of $12. Before the training, the average sale was $100. Check if the training helped at α α = 0.05.Probability is simply how likely something is to happen. Statistics is a branch of mathematics used to summarize, analyze, and interpret a group of numbers or observations. We begin by introducing two general types of statistics: •• Descriptive statistics: statistics that summarize observations. •• Inferential statistics: statistics used to interpret the meaning of descriptive statistics.Monty Hall problem. Universal Set. The universal set represents the set of all possible events (or outcomes) that can possibly occur in a given scenario. For example, the universal set for rolling a single dye is = {1,2,3,4,5,6}.
